There was a movie called "Dreamchild" about the elderly Alice Liddell (who is brought to America by a promoter for a lecture tour) and her relationship with Lewis Carroll's books, which was far from happy. There were these messed-up-looking puppets in it and a creepy atmosphere all round. Good movie if you can find it.

I remember years ago seeing John Waters 'Polyester' where they gave you scratch and sniff cards. When a number came up on screen you scratched the appropriate box to get a whiff of bacon and eggs, etc. Good fun even if the smells didn't really smell like what they were supposed to!

In regard to Perfume I think the birth scene was there at the beginning to give you a cinematic slap in the face and let you know the type of time these people were living in.
